Today, we’re making a delicious layered vegetable bake with eggplant, potatoes, and cheese. This dish is packed with flavor and is perfect for a hearty meal. Let’s dive into this easy and tasty recipe!
Preparation Time
- Preparation Time: 20 minutes
- Cooking Time: 50 minutes
-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es
Ingredients
- 1 large eggplant
- Olive oil
- Salt and pepper
- Garlic powder
- 2 medium potatoes
- Sweet paprika
- 1 large tomato
- 2 green onions
- Fresh parsley
- 100g grated gouda cheese
- 60g grated Parmesan
- 1 egg
- 80g tomato puree
- 100g grated mozzarella
- Dried oregano
Directions
Prepare the Eggplant
- Slice Eggplant: Cut the eggplant into thin slices, about 1-2 mm thick.
- Season Eggplant: Brush the slices with olive oil and season with sal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
Prepare the Potatoes
- Slice Potatoes: Cut the potatoes into thin slices, about 1-2 mm thick.
- Season Potatoes: Season the slices with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and sweet paprika.
Prepare the Tomato and Cheese Layer
- Prepare Ingredients: Chop the large tomato, slice the green onions, and chop fresh parsley.
- Mix Cheese Layer: In a bowl, combine the grated gouda cheese, grated Parmesan, chopped tomato, green onions, parsley, salt, and pepper. Beat in the egg to bind the mixture. Optionally, add 2 large spoons of ricotta for extra creaminess.
Assemble the Bake
- Layer Ingredients: In a baking dish, layer the seasoned eggplant slices, followed by the potato slices.
- Add Cheese Layer: Spread the cheese mixture evenly over the vegetable layers.
Top with Tomato Puree and Mozzarella
- Add Tomato Puree: Spread the tomato puree evenly over the top of the cheese layer.
- Add Mozzarella: Sprinkle the grated mozzarella over the tomato puree. Drizzle with a little olive oil and sprinkle with dried oregano.
Bake
- Cover and Bake: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and bake in a preheated oven at 180°C (350°F) for about 40 minutes.
- Finish Cooking: Remove the aluminum foil for the last 10 minutes of baking to allow the top to brown and become crispy.
Garnish and Serve
- Garnish: Once cooked, remove from the oven and let it rest for a few minutes.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.

Cooking Tips
- Ensure the eggplant and potatoes are sliced evenly to ensure even cooking.
- Adjust the seasoning to taste. You can add more or less spice depending on your preference.

Storage Tips
- Refrigerate: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- Reheat: Reheat in the oven or microwave until warmed through.
